Getting back into my routines.
I have recently missed some of my routines. That normally hurts me. But I have chosen not to hit myself in the head, and feel like a failure because of it. Instead, I put my focus in getting slowly but steady back to the routines I know is good for me. Small steps are what works for me. As example, I haven't hit the gym the number of times I wanted, so I decided to go there twice a week in the beginning, and then increase it to 3 or 4 when I'm ready. So if you suddenly get out of your routines, don't worry. It happens to everyone. The most important is, that you don't feel like a failure, but get back on track again in a good way.

Early Bird πŸ¦…
I aim to go to bed latest at 10pm, to get the 7 hours of sleep. I wake up around 5am, and feel well rested. A good nights sleep is extremely important for your performance the coming day. Once, I stayed in bed, scrolling the SoMe platforms and wasted my time. Now I get up, go for a walk with a cup of coffee, and enjoy the silence in the morning. When I’m back, I’ll take a shower, eat breakfast, and check my emails and tasks of the day. When I’m in the office around 8 am, I already feel ahead of others.
